Hawthorne Bridge Connections RFP - The project will include advancing concept design to construction documents for safety, connectivity and multimodal improvements from the terminus of the Hawthorne Bridge Overcrossing, along Hawthorne Avenue, to Bend Bikeway at Juniper Park and Franklin Avenue, respectively. Design improvements will include a signal at 3rd Street and a continuation of the protected shared use path facilities to be constructed with the overcrossing project. Regional Micromobility Plan Update- BCDCOG is seeking consultant support from qualified planning and design professionals to assist with an update and advancement of the current regional micromobility plan.
